its does good with hd over the net but it really depends on the up speed. when my sister had fios 20d/20u it was great!! But when she downgraded to 10d/2u, i was still to get hd over the net. However, if you watching sports (which is the reason i got it) it can get choppy at times which is annoying. Sometimes I have to reduce the reso in the encoding menu to watch it. Movies in hd however works pretty well.

2 questions:
1- when i watch sling box through my laptop does it switches the TV at home too as channels wise?
2- can i watch my tv over sling on different computers at the same time?
thank you
tescatlipoca34 2 years ago
1 - Yes. Good and bad. This means you can watch TV "with" someone even when you are not home
2 - Not yet.. But word is this is coming. You can have the sling software on as many computers as you like, but can only stream to one at a time. So far.
